Сценарий GPT заставляет прокрутить вниз до объявления, если в URL существует #

Кто-нибудь еще имеет эту проблему с тегами издателя Google?

Всякий раз, когда в URL-адресе присутствует хэш, теги издателя Google заставляют страницу прокручиваться до объявления при его загрузке, если страница обновляется, она прокручивается вниз до объявления и затем переходит обратно в исходное местоположение перед обновлением.

Сценарий, который я использую, не кажется необычным.

Определение сценария:

<script type="text/javascript">
        googletag.cmd.push(function() {
            googletag
                .defineSlot('/site/test', [[300, 250]], 'gpt-ad-sto-300-250-0')
                .addService(googletag.pubads())
                .setTargeting('sec', 'Home')
                .setTargeting('pos', 'sto');

            googletag.pubads().enableSingleRequest();
            googletag.enableServices();
        });
    </script>

Расположение объявления:

<div id="gpt-ad-sto-300-250-0">
        <script type="text/javascript">
            googletag.cmd.push(function() { googletag.display('gpt-ad-sto-300-250-0'); });
        </script>
    </div>

1 ответ

Сегодня я столкнулся с точно такой же проблемой, и единственное решение, которое я нашел, чтобы это исправить - это удалить хэш из URL.

Другие вопросы по тегам